Miami Heat guard Dwayne Wade, a member of USA Basketball in the 2004 and 2008 Olympics, will not participate in the 2012 games this summer as he needs knee surgery, according to a report on the NBA’s website.

Wade called USA Basketball chairman Jerry Colangelo and head coach Mike Krzyzewski to tell them the news, which was not unexpected. Wade played through the playoffs with knee problems.

“I’ve decided to listen to my doctors and get the procedure I need on my knee,” Wade told The Associated Press Thursday. “USA Basketball said I had to do what was best for me.”

The procedure will put Wade on crutches for just a day, but he would need it done well before the Olympics to be ready in time for training camp.

Wade’s absence leaves the USA team with 17 players in the mix for 12 spots.
